Police are warning residents about a series of burglaries reported this month in the Lincoln Park neighborhood on the North Side.

In each of the reported break-ins, someone entered a home and stole property, according to a community alert from Chicago Police.

The burglaries occurred:

  • In the 2100 block of North Sheffield the morning of April 4;
  • In the 700 block of West Webster the early morning of April 10;
  • In the 1900 block of North Sheffield the evening of April 16;
  • In the 900 block of West Webster the evening of April 18;
  • In the 1800 block of North Sedgwick the afternoon of April 18;
  • In the 2000 block of North Magnolia the early morning of April 21; and
  • In the 2000 block of North Seminary the afternoon of April 22.

Anyone with information should call Area Central detectives at (312) 747-8382.
